2014-12-04 44 views
0

我从一个集群使用DistCp使用command.i正在地图中得到以下问题减少处理将数据传送到其他集群:连接超时降低过程

java.net.ConnectException:连接超时

我使用下面的命令:

/home/hadoop/hadoop/bin/hadoop distcp -update -skipcrccheck "hftp://source:50070//hive/warehouse//tablename" "hdfs://destination:9000//hive/warehouse//tablename" 

我怎样才能解决这个问题.Solutions将appriciated。

回答

1

如果你想将数据从一个HDFS转移到另一个那么为什么要使用HFTP命令?

hftp用于将数据从ftp服务器传输到hdfs。

尝试一下本作HDFS到HDFS

/home/hadoop/hadoop/bin/hadoop distcp -update -skipcrccheck "hdfs://source:50070/hive/warehouse/tablename" "hdfs://destination:9000/hive/warehouse/tablename" 

对于ftp到HDFS,使用正确的FTP地址。